Moleculin Biotech (NASDAQ:MBRX – Get Free Report) had its target price decreased by HC Wainwright from $22.00 to $3.00 in a research note issued on Friday,Benzinga reports. The firm presently has a “buy” rating on the stock. HC Wainwright’s target price would suggest a potential upside of 335.60% from the company’s previous close.
MBRX has been the topic of a number of other reports. Weiss Ratings restated a “sell (e+)” rating on shares of Moleculin Biotech in a research note on Friday, July 17th. Wall Street Zen upgraded shares of Moleculin Biotech from a “strong sell” rating to a “sell” rating in a research note on Saturday, August 15th. Two equities research anal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ating and one has given a Sell r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at, the stock currently has an average rating of “Hold” and a consensus price target of $3.00.

Moleculin Biotech Stock Performance
Moleculin Biotech (NASDAQ:MBRX –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, August 13th. The company reported ($1.40) E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of ($1.55) by $0.15. Equities analysts predict that Moleculin Biotech will post -3.01 EPS for the current year.

Moleculin Biotech Company Profile
Moleculin Biotech, Inc is a clinical-stage pharmaceutical company focused on the development of novel therapies for the treatment of highly resistant tumors and viral infections. The company’s research platform centers on the design and synthesis of drug candidates that target key cellular pathways in cancer cells and viral replication processes. By leveraging a proprietary chemistry approach, Moleculin aims to address diseases that have limited therapeutic options and high unmet medical need.
The company’s pipeline includes multiple product candidates at various stages of development.
